Block

#21,436,484
Block Number
21,436,484 @ 04/17/2025, 12:45:50
Status
Finalized
ID
0x014718444527e17cf9754ad8a1e0deeb9a863484e5d16872e907cb5ef9ac4987
Transactions
Gas Used
2109282/40000000 (5.27% Used)
Total Score
2,093,229,784 (+99)
Rewards
7.89 VTHO